Output 626b20ad98196d8fd2ce294aab0f44dcbdc4e9659bfc63de6968bc577ee9b4ce:1

value
518000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e59c066959b33c0d60b8f357ab2e96cc021310f OP_EQUAL
address
3AHtxd93MYtxLWSNemTTMXg591BZ3KK2hU
transaction
626b20ad98196d8fd2ce294aab0f44dcbdc4e9659bfc63de6968bc577ee9b4ce
confirmations
272352
spent
true